Overview

The POWERTEC Heavy Duty 27-Inch Extendible Roller is built to simplify both wall and floor projects. The handle extends from 17 to 27 inches, giving you reach for high or tight spaces while maintaining steady control. Its compact 7.5 inch wide head is designed to maneuver through corners, doorways, and workshop nooks, making it a versatile addition to any toolbox. A die-cast second handle adds ergonomic leverage for tougher jobs, while an inset axle and non-marking rollers help protect surfaces as you work. This tool is purpose-built for a range of materials, from carpets to vinyl flooring and wall coverings, without sacrificing durability or precision.

The roller’s segmented floating design helps maintain even pressure along the full length of the roll, which supports smoother results on uneven or textured surfaces. The eccentric cam enables fast, reliable length locking, so you can quickly set the exact reach you need and keep it consistent as you work. While this is a heavy-duty tool, its compact footprint makes it easy to transport and store, fitting neatly into most toolboxes and vehicle compartments.

At a glance

  • Includes one heavy duty 27 inch extendible roller with die-cast second handle for more leverage
  • Extendable 17 to 27 inch handle with a non-slip finish for control
  • Compact 7.5 inch wide head suitable for tight spaces and toolboxes
  • Segmented floating roller design for steady, even pressure
  • Inset axle and non-marking rollers protect surfaces
  • Eccentric cam locking enables fast, repeatable length adjustments
